...
...
Последний раз редактировалось PavelZX; 17.12.2015 в 15:23.
С любовью к вам, Yandex.Direct
Размещение рекламы на форуме способствует его дальнейшему развитию
Если ты хочешь создать отличное от того, о чем тема, то лучше сделайф новую тему.
Опять же ты должен описать что в итоге ты хочешь получить. Одним словом приблизительно составить табличку и по пунктам расписать. Так ты по крайней мере обозначишь что хочешь. Опять же что будешь использовать в качестве основы - тоесть каким макаром ты собираешься все это делать. Если например ты будешь использовать ту плату, о которой ты вверху писал, то это не ПЛИС, а немного толстая CPLD на 256 макроячеек, к тому же еще и 3Вольтовая. Безусловно в качестве ULA для 128 машины она пойдет![]()
Короче опиши для начала в новой теме то что ты планируешь сварганить в итоге, тогда дальше будет видно.
...
Последний раз редактировалось PavelZX; 17.12.2015 в 15:23.
В идеале если и делать то на smd для компактности, хотя тут её не выжать, да и деталей не найти.
Вариант с vga вроде как и тут есть, просто загнать другую прошивку заменив тв выход.
Мне так и непонятно реализация памяти, фактически это одна оперативка распиленная пополам, но занимает она 4 микросхемы, вот если это кусок упростить будет хорошо.
Не понятен смысл на чём тут можно основывать, фактически это плис , мега16 и старые детали. Есть много проектов где части заменены на отдельные МК.
2010 имеет одно отличие, это отдельный труднодоступный процессор, что и породило кучу проблем. Цена выросла, а компактности больше не стало.
Если создавать чтото новое то smd надо ставить с обоих сторон.
Если уж схематика саамих микросхем настолько идеально что с 2 стороне не получается, то под устройства делать с одной стороны, а вторую с другой, даже если противоположные стороны никак не связаны.
Ljubitel дал проект с единственной полной схемной, но осилить слои я так и не смог, перерисовал схему в игле. На дальнейшее времени нет, собираю более нужные приборы, инструменты нужнее
Последний раз редактировалось LED; 16.08.2015 в 04:24.
...
Последний раз редактировалось PavelZX; 17.12.2015 в 15:23.
...
Последний раз редактировалось PavelZX; 17.12.2015 в 15:24.
В спектруме мне всегда нехватало 2 вещи если не считать хреновой клавиатуры.
Проблему с магнитофоном решили картой памяти, но вторая проблема осталась.
Изображение в маленьком квадрате, очень уж маленькое, хорошо бы его растянуть на более полный экран. Видимо это не нравилось всем и начали использовать полосы, но таких игр мало, а мне они и вовсе не попадались.
В клона с более низкой частотой при этом экран больше, хоть и смещён от центра.
Хорошобы както програмно сделать обрезку этого экрана.
Первые и последние строки пропустить, а у остальных отрезать начало и конец.
И тема доступного ЖК экрана так и не решена
Кстати вот есть такой проект, реализации экрана спектрума.
http://microsin.net/programming/AVR/...um-screen.html
Если у вас нет старых квадратных мониторов, то можно рассчитать картинку, под 1366х768 или даже 1920х1080, единственно только частоту развёртки уменьшить до 60 Гц.Из стандартных VESA-видорежимов монитора лучше всего подошел (с точки зрения наименьших затрат аппаратуры при реализации в ПЛИС) 1280x1024, 75 Гц. Частота вывода пикселей составила 135 МГц. Ширина оригинального экрана ZX Spectrum пятикратно укладывалась в выбранный горизонтальный размер, высота - чуть более, чем 5 раз. Для сохранения пропорций исходного экрана решено было вывести каждую точку 4 раза по горизонтали и 4 раза по вертикали, т. е. квадратик 4х4 на экране монитора будет соответствовать 1 пикселю экрана ZX Spectrum. Область графики ZX получится 1024x768 точек, а оставшаяся часть экрана 1280x1024 будет отведена под бордюр, цвет которого задается портом FE.
Последний раз редактировалось PavelZX; 28.08.2015 в 14:38.
Угу... Мультиколоры и бордюрные эффекты там в порядке, на месте?
Сам спектрумовский экран сделать каким угодно, и с какой угодно частотой - не проблема вообще.
Проблема сделать всю видеоподсистему толерастной для всего, самого сложного и красочного демософта.
---------- Post added at 20:32 ---------- Previous post was at 20:31 ----------
Кстати, что-то уж больно знакомы в проекте названия сигналов - vsync, vcnt... Подозреваю, откуда ноги с ушами растут...![]()
ScorpEvo ZS 1024 turbo+ CF-HDD/FDD/Mouse/SMUC 3.1/ProfROMse/NeoGS/ZC
Speccy-2007 128/AY/TR-DOS
Сайт с документацией к "Scorpion ZS 256"
Мне более интересен экрнан в дюймов 10, но чтоб бордюр был сантиметр или меньше.
Как я понял тот проект под монитор, а хотелось бы чтото отдельное.
В самом простом случае можно купить автомобильный телевизор и подключить через видео, но останется бордюр и качество наверно будет хуже.
Видел у одного умельца самодельный монитор на маленьком кинескопе, рабочий экран с тетрадку красотень, да и при желании там размер можно хоть на полный экран накрутить.
Были ещё попытки прикрутить экран от psp, вродебы даже заставили его чтото показывать из ПЛИС. ННо потом всё забросили, купили ARM конструктор и и экран к нему и сделали чтото простое, по FPS явно не годное для спектрума.
Перевелись умельцы на руси
Эту тему просматривают: 1 (пользователей: 0 , гостей: 1)